Understanding the Capsule Wardrobe Concept
A capsule wardrobe is all about quality over quantity. It’s about investing in timeless, versatile pieces that can be styled in countless ways. Here are the key principles:
- Choose a Neutral Color Palette: Start with a base of neutral colors like black, white, navy, gray, and beige. These colors are easy to mix and match and form the foundation of your wardrobe.
- Add Pops of Color and Prints: Introduce 2-3 accent colors or patterns you love to add personality and visual interest.
- Focus on Quality over Quantity: Invest in well-made, durable pieces that will last longer and look better over time.
- Consider Your Lifestyle: Your capsule wardrobe should reflect your personal style and daily activities. If you work from home, your needs will be different from someone who works in a corporate office.
Building Your Seasonal Capsule Wardrobe: A Step-by-Step Guide
While the specific pieces will vary depending on the season and your personal style, here’s a general framework to get you started:
1. Essential Capsule Wardrobe Pieces (For Every Season)
These are the backbone of your capsule wardrobe:
- Basic Tees (3-5): White, black, gray, and striped tees are incredibly versatile.
- Button-Down Shirts (2-3): Opt for classic white, blue, or striped options.
- Sweaters (2-3): Choose a mix of lightweight and cozy sweaters in neutral colors.
- Blazer (1-2): A blazer instantly elevates any outfit and can be dressed up or down.
- Denim Jeans (2-3): Invest in a variety of washes and fits, such as straight leg, skinny, or boyfriend jeans.
- Classic Trousers (1-2): Black, navy, or gray trousers are perfect for work or more formal occasions.
- Skirt or Dress (1-2): Choose a versatile style that can be dressed up or down.
- Sneakers (1-2): White sneakers are a must-have for casual outfits.
- Boots or Flats (1-2): Depending on the season, opt for ankle boots, loafers, or flats.
- Outerwear (1-2): A trench coat, leather jacket, or denim jacket are great transitional pieces.

Benefits of a Capsule Wardrobe
Adopting a capsule wardrobe offers numerous advantages:
- Reduced Decision Fatigue: With fewer choices, you’ll spend less time agonizing over what to wear.
- More Style, Less Stuff: A capsule wardrobe encourages you to invest in high-quality, timeless pieces that you love and wear repeatedly.
- Sustainable Fashion Choice: By buying less, you’re reducing textile waste and promoting a more mindful approach to fashion.
- Saves Time and Money: You’ll save time shopping and money on impulse purchases.
